Taifun
17.08.2012, 14:15:50
witam,
moi użytkownicy narzekają, że jak wypełni się jakieś pole źle, to trzeba od nowa uzupełniać formularz rejestracyjny.
Jak sobie radzicie z takim problemem w PHP w łatwy i wygodny sposób?
tehaha
17.08.2012, 14:18:22
dane, które poprawnie przeszły walidację możesz zapisać do sesji
redeemer
17.08.2012, 14:19:49
Oprócz tego walidacja w javascript przed wysłaniem formularza.
CuteOne
17.08.2012, 18:24:16
$dane = array('login', 'password');
if(//sprawdz czy wyslano forularz) {
if(jakis blad) {
foreach($_POST as $k => $v) {
$dane[$k] = $v;
}
}
}
// formularz
<form>
<input name="login" type="text" value="<?=$dane['login'];?>" />
//...
</form>